We’re a fully remote team that believes in kind communication, deep ownership, and big-picture thinking. And we’re on the lookout for an Associate Creative Director who can help us lead the way.
We’re looking for a strategic, multidisciplinary creative powerhouse with 3+ years of proven experience across brand identity, marketing, social media, UI/UX, and storytelling. Someone who thrives at the intersection of strategy and design. Someone who thinks in systems, not just styles. Someone who’s passionate about innovation, obsessed with the craft, and sees creative direction not as a title, but as a mindset.
As Associate Creative Director, you’ll partner with our Creative Director and collaborate to shape and execute our boldest ideas. You’ll mentor our design team, lead visual thinking for client work, and bring high-level strategy to life through boundary-pushing design. You won’t just keep up with trends, you’ll help set them.
You’re a kind, collaborative, curious human. You lead with empathy and see creativity as a superpower for change. You care deeply about the people you work with and the impact you leave behind. You’re adaptable, ego-free, and constantly evolving.
